Flow properties of microcrystalline cellulose (MCC) excipients, Avicel PH 101 and Avicel PH 102 have been compared by using Brookfield PFT. Afterwards, the effect of hydrophobic Silica R972 as glidant has been tested on both the excipients. Hand blending is done by mixing MCCs with hydrophobic silica R972 vigorously by SAC as an underlined basis for 10 minutes and the flow properties tests are performed. Abstract The purpose of this study is to demonstrate that the flow function (FFc) of pharmaceutical powders, as measured by rotational shear cell, is predominantly governed by cohesion, but not friction coefficients. Driven by an earlier report showing an inverse correlation between FFc and the cohesion divided by the corresponding pre-consolidation stress [Wang et al. 2016. Powder Tech. 294:105-112], we performed analysis on a large dataset containing 1130 measurements from a ring shear...

Abstract: The aim of this study was to formulate probiotics-loaded pellets in a tablet form to improve storage stability, acid tolerability, and in vivo intestinal protective effect. Bacteria-loaded pellets primarily prepared with hydroxypropyl methylcellulose acetate succinate were compressed into tablets with highly compressible excipients and optimized for flow properties, hardness, and disintegration time. Objectives In this review paper, we explore the interaction between the functioning mechanism of different nebulizers and the physicochemical properties of the formulations!!! for several types of devices, namely jet, ultrasonic and vibrating-mesh nebulizers; colliding and extruded jets; electrohydrodynamic mechanism; surface acoustic wave microfluidic atomization; and capillary aerosol generation.
